Eligibility

For entry to a bachelor’s degree (year 3), we will consider the following qualifications:

  • A recognised foundation programme

  • International Baccalaureate Diploma

  • International Advanced Levels (A Levels)

  • HSC/Standard 12 with an overall average of 50% from the West Bengal exam board

  • HSC/Standard 12 with an overall average of 55% from the following exam boards: Delhi, Mumbai, Tamil Nadu, Council for the Indian School Certificate Examinations New Delhi (CISCE), Central Board of Secondary Education (CBSE)

  • HSC/Standard 12 with an overall average of 60% with at least 40% in a minimum of 5 subjects from any other exam board

 

English proficiency: Applicants must meet the minimum required English proficiency 

IELTS Academic -     6.0 overall with a minimum of 5.5 in each skill  

PTE Academy     -     60 overall with a minimum of 59 in each skill

TOEFL( IBT)        -     80 Overall Listening - 17 Reading - 18 Writing 17 Speaking 20

Description

Introduction:

Learn how to address, or even prevent, a range of long-term health conditions through community-based support programmes. Study BSc (Hons) Health, Wellbeing and Community at ARU in Writtle.

This is a brand-new course, starting in September 2025. We've created it in consultation with key partners such as the NHS, so you can be sure the things you learn are relevant to the workplace and your future employability.

As the population grows and ages, the UK is experiencing increased demand for local health and care services. In many cases the focus is turning to prevention, with models of health support being redesigned and bringing opportunities for new professional roles, such as Social Prescribing Link Worker, Health and Wellbeing Coach, and community-based therapists.

Study at ARU in Writtle on our open, countryside campus. Your studies are supported by a wide range of community practice learning opportunities.

You'll gain a greater understanding of existing health services, coaching techniques that support behaviour change, health inequalities and their impact, and person-centred approaches to care.

As a graduate, you'll have the tools you need to become an advocate for lifestyle change, developing social prescribing and health promotion initiatives, and addressing health and wellbeing concerns at the source.
